Indian national stabbed to death in Canada, Indian High Commission in close contact with kin

Date:

An Indian national was stabbed to death in Rockland, near Ottawa. The Indian High Commission has expressed sadness over the incident and said they are in close contact with the local community association to provide all assistance.

The Indian High Commission said:

“We are deeply saddened by the tragic death of an Indian national in Rockland near Ottawa, due to stabbing. Police has stated a suspect has been taken into custody.

“We are in close contact through a local community association to provide all possible assistance to the bereaved kin.”

According to reports, one person was killed in an incident at a residence on Lalonde Street in Rockland, Canada on Friday, April 4.

The incident occurred in the afternoon on Lalonde Street. However police have not released further details about the nature of the incident.

Authorities confirmed that one individual has been taken into custody in connection with the incident.

Rockland is part of the City of Clarence-Rockland, situated east of Ottawa.
